Signs and Symptoms
Patients with the I70209 code may experience chest pain, shortness of breath, fatigue, and dizziness. These symptoms are indicative of compromised blood flow to the heart muscle, which can lead to serious cardiovascular complications if left untreated.
In some cases, individuals may also exhibit signs such as sweating, nausea, and radiating pain in the arms, back, neck, or jaw. Prompt recognition of these symptoms is crucial for timely intervention and management of the underlying condition.
Causes
The primary cause of atherosclerosis in autologous vein coronary artery bypass grafts is the accumulation of plaque within the blood vessels over time. This process, known as arteriosclerosis, can narrow the arteries and restrict blood flow to the heart.
Risk factors for developing atherosclerosis include a sedentary lifestyle, poor diet, smoking, hypertension, diabetes, and obesity. Genetic predisposition and age also play a significant role in the development of this condition.

Diagnosis
Diagnosing atherosclerosis in autologous vein coronary artery bypass grafts typically involves a combination of medical history review, physical examination, and diagnostic tests. These may include electrocardiograms, stress tests, echocardiograms, and coronary angiography.
Imaging studies such as computed tomography (CT) scans and magnetic resonance imaging (MRI) can provide detailed information about the extent and severity of arterial blockages. Accurate diagnosis is essential for tailoring treatment strategies to individual patient needs.

Related Diseases
Conditions related to atherosclerosis in autologous vein coronary artery bypass grafts include coronary artery disease, myocardial infarction (heart attack), angina pectoris, and peripheral artery disease. These conditions share common risk factors and pathophysiological mechanisms with atherosclerosis.
Complications of atherosclerosis in grafts may include graft stenosis, thrombosis, restenosis, and graft failure. Proper management of these related diseases is essential for optimizing patient outcomes and preventing further cardiovascular complications.
